You, a Stalker with a menacing presence, had a history of relentless pursuit against anyone or anything he perceived as a threat, even puppets. This included Pinocchio, whom you initially viewed with suspicion and animosity. Your main aim was to destroy anything that posed a danger in a world overrun by puppets and stalkers.
However, Hotel Krat became a turning point in your life. When you arrived at the hotel, you were injured and desperate for shelter from the dangers outside. It was there that you had your first encounter with Pinocchio, who had mellowed out significantly compared to your first meeting.
Pinocchio was a presence that you couldn't quite make sense of. He was a puppet with a mechanical heart and a mission, but he didn't exhibit the same predatory behavior that many other puppets did. He was different from the hostile and destructive puppets you had faced in the past.
Gradually, you got to know Pinocchio and the other survivors at the hotel, each with their own stories of survival and loss. As time went on, you realized that there was more to Pinocchio than met the eye. There was a depth to the puppet, a resilience, and a sense of camaraderie that you hadn't expected.
your transformation from a relentless hunter to a close companion of Pinocchio was a gradual one. you began to see the puppet as an ally rather than an adversary. Together, you faced the dangers of the outside world, forged bonds with other survivors, and found solace in the unity of their group.
Over time, your rough exterior softened, and you became a loyal protector of the group at Hotel Krat, with a particular closeness to Pinocchio. You began to see the puppet as a symbol of survival, someone who defied the odds and remained resilient in a world where it was increasingly difficult to retain one's humanity.
The journey of Pinocchio and you was a testament to the transformative power of shared experiences, friendship, and trust in the most unlikely of circumstances. In the unforgiving world they lived in, they found comfort and strength in each other, becoming allies against the darkness and a symbol of hope in a world that had lost its way.
As October descended upon the survivors at Hotel Krat, a sense of camaraderie and unity filled the air. The days were growing shorter, and the chill of autumn made everyone seek warmth and comfort. It was on a particular evening when the atmosphere in the hotel was filled with excitement and anticipation, drawing everyone downstairs.
People bustled about, carrying armfuls of blankets and pillows to the common area, creating makeshift nests for themselves to curl up in. The soft glow of lanterns and a scattering of candles provided a warm and inviting ambiance, casting soft, flickering shadows against the walls.
Laughter and conversations filled the room as the survivors shared stories and jokes, basking in the camaraderie that had become a hallmark of their time together. They had become a family of sorts, a motley crew of individuals brought together by circumstance and necessity, and they had learned to cherish their bonds.
